We've been twice in Sept and once in July. I was a little nervous about summer crowds, but it was't too bad and I actually liked that there was so much more entertainment in July compared to late Sept. Here's a few summer tips:

Stay longer than 3 days in the summer. 3 days were enough to do everything in Sept, but even 5 days in July didn't feel like enough.

Get to rope drop or EE if you can at the beginning of your trip and do all of the "big" rides in the morning. Our best ride experience of our July trip was riding splash 2 times in a row with a log to ourselves at 9am. We ended up doing mainly rides in the mornings and shows in the afternoon/evening.

Dancing with Disney- this is so fun and not to be missed. It's in stage 17 next to Muppet vision 3d and I think it's from 1-5pm. It's basically a character dance party.

Little mermaid is a great place to cool off in the afternoon and there is rarely a line.

Get free cups of water from counter service restaurants. The cups they give you are small but sometimes you'll get a CM who gives you a big cuo. We had water bottles that we kept on the stroller, but the water got hot.
